Catholic Schools Week Saint Anthony Catholic School celebrated Catholic Schools Week during the last week of January. It is an annual tradition that began in 1974. Catholic schools across the nation commemorate Catholic Schools Week with celebrations, special Masses, open houses, and activities for students, the families, parishioners, and community members. Through these events, schools focus on the value Catholic education provides to our students and its contributions to Church, local communities and the nation. This year we held a Souper Bowl on Monday. Students and teachers wore the colors of their favorite team and brought in canned goods. Students also wrote about Why they are thankful for receiving a Catholic Education. On Tuesday our students participated in an Angel Wing project. Wednesday was Student Appreciation Day and students wore their Spirit day shirts and had ice cream. That night grades 1 and 2 held an International night. On Thursday we held a Bible Bowl in the gym. Friday was our annual Grandparents day with a special mass and performances. It was a wonderful week at Saint Anthony Catholic School!

Congratulations to our alum! Congrats to Bella and Dallas Dorosy on their NCAA National Championship in soccer! Bella 13 and Dallas 11 both played soccer at STA and were on the FSU Seminoles championship team. Bella played in four matches during her sophomore season in 2018. Dallas appeared in every game during her senior season, only one of four players to appear in every game. She recorded seven goals and two assists, with six of her goals coming against ranked opponents including three total against #3 North Carolina in the ACC Championship and NCAA National Championship games. Dallas scored the lone goal in the NCAA National Championship in the Seminoles 1-0 victory over the Tar Heels to win their second national title. She scored the Seminoles first two goals over North Carolina and assisted on the gamewinner in the ACC Championship Game in route to FSU s sixth conference title. Bella was named the College Cup Most Outstanding Player on Offense, was on the College Cup All-Tournament Team, was the ACC Tournament MVP and was on the ACC All-Tournament Team. Congrats to Aidan 16 and Colin Breslin 15 on being named to the Sun Sentinel and Miami Herald s First Team All County, Cross Country. At the State Championships, the STA boys cross country team was ranked 8 th coming in and finished in 5 th place. STA recognized Aidan, a junior, as the 2018 Runner of the Year. He was the BCAA Champion, the District Champion, the Regional Runner-up and finished in 9 th place at the State Championships. Colin was the team captain at STA and placed third in the BCAA meet, was the district runner-up and was 21 st at the state meet. He also took 15 th in the FACA Senior All-Star Classic. Pictured is Colin and Aidan and mom, Kara McCormick Breslin 83.
